Carries X-ray monitors, radio receivers and particle counters. Instruments are:
DIFOS: light intensity fluctuations
SORS: solar radio bursts
ZENIR: coronograph
SUFR: radiometer
VUSS
DIAGENESS: solar flares monitoring
RESIK: X-ray spectrometer
IRIS: X-ray flare monitoring
HELIKON: high enery X-ray and gamma rays capture
SKL: energy measurement
RES-K: X-ray spectroheliograph
RPS: X-ray spectrometer
SPR-N: X-ray polarimeter
